Quantum Computing: Leaping Towards Unprecedented Processing Power
Quantum computing stands on the precipice of revolutionizing computation as we know it. Leveraging the exotic principles of quantum mechanics, these systems harness quantum bits to perform calculations at a speed and scale unfathomable for classical computers. This groundbreaking technology promises to break through barriers in fields such as drug discovery, materials science, cryptography, and artificial intelligence.
- By exploiting the principles of superposition and entanglement, quantum computers can concurrently explore numerous solutions to a problem, leading to exponential speedups in certain computational tasks.
- The potential applications of quantum computing are boundless, ranging from developing new drugs and materials to solving complex optimization problems and breaking current cryptographic algorithms.
While still in its early stages, quantum computing is rapidly advancing, with major tech companies and research institutions making strides towards building more powerful and robust quantum computers.
